## FAQ: How do I use Gleamprobe for GPU memory profiling?

Gleamprobe attaches to training jobs on the Hollowpeak cluster and samples allocator stats every 500ms. Enable it with the profile flag in your job spec; traces land in the perf archive and render in the Emberlens dashboard. Overhead is under 2%, so it's safe for most runs. Access to the archived trace vault requires the recovery passphrase below.

strongbox words: ulamir-ulaix

# Service Accounts: String Extraction

The `extract-i18n` script pulls translatable strings from all Bramblewick repos and pushes them to the Glossa service. It runs under the `i18n-extractor` service account. Do not run it under your personal account; Glossa rate-limits individual users aggressively. The account has write access to the staging catalog only. Set the token in your shell before invoking the script. The current staging token is below.

API key for kahap-kafog: zpat15_6qzxZ7YR8aDwjmp

FAQ — Access: Quiet Room, Top Floor

Q: How do I get into the Quiet Room on Level 9?

A: It's the small room past the plant wall, next to the stairwell. Anyone can book it through the room planner, but the door stays locked because people kept leaving it propped open (looking at you, Marketing). Bookings are 90 minutes max. Keep it tidy, no calls, and don't move the armchairs to other floors. To get in once you've booked, punch in the keypad code below.

door code, tajof-kageg: bdg-QVDCE-3

## Changed defaults

Heads up: the Ledgerline tax-rate lookup cache now defaults to a 15-minute TTL instead of 24 hours. Turns out rates in the Veldt County sandbox were going stale mid-demo, which was embarrassing. Eviction is now LRU rather than FIFO, and the cache warms on boot. If you're reviewing, check that nothing hardcodes the old TTL. The new defaults land as follows.

deployment values, bajop-taweg:
holwyn:
  log_level: debug
  metrics_host: metrics.holwyn.zemvarsys.internal
  pool_size: 32